Direct Answer

Yes, PUBG: Battlegrounds is still free on PS4. As of January 12, 2022, the game became free-to-play for all platforms, including the PlayStation 4. This change applies to both new and existing players.

Background

PUBG: Battlegrounds was initially released in 2017 as a paid game, with a significant following and community. However, in 2022, the developers, Krafton, decided to switch to a free-to-play model. This change aimed to increase the game’s visibility, attract new players, and provide a more accessible experience for the existing community.

Free-to-Play Model

As a free-to-play game, PUBG: Battlegrounds offers players the ability to play the game without paying a subscription fee. However, the game still has a premium pass, which offers additional features and perks. The premium pass can be purchased with real money or earned through in-game rewards.

Cross-Platform Play

PUBG: Battlegrounds also offers limited cross-platform play, allowing players to play with friends across different platforms, including the PlayStation 4, Xbox One, and PC.

Benefits of Free-to-Play

The switch to a free-to-play model has several benefits for players, including:

Increased accessibility: Players can now try out the game without committing to a purchase.
Wider community: The free-to-play model has attracted a larger player base, making it easier to find matches and play with friends.
More frequent updates: The free-to-play model allows the developers to release more frequent updates and new content, which has improved the game’s overall quality and gameplay experience.
